DHS to cover flights, offer stipend for illegal aliens to self-deport


First on the fox: The Homeland Security Ministry will provide for commercial flight costs and provide a scholarship of $ 1,000 with illegal aliens who decide to self-deport from the United States in the DHS move, he says he will save thousands of dollars.

The department says this will be 70% cheaper for US taxpayers, because it currently costs DHS, on average, over $ 17,000 to arrest, keep and deport someone. DHS told Fox News that it is expected to remove the payment of aliens, even with a scholarship, on average costing only about $ 4,500.

The scholarship would not be paid until it is checked that it is individually self -determined. The aliens will use an application for self-sacrificing CBP Home for access to this help, and DHS expects self-remonal data, already in thousands, significantly increasing with this announcement.

According to a statement, those who use the CBP Home app to abandon the US will be “defined for custody and removal” if they actually take steps to leave the country.

“If you are illegal here, complacency is the best, safest and most profitable way of leaving the United States to avoid arrest,” DHS secretary Kristi Noem said in a Fox News Secretary.

“DHS now offers illegal assistance in financial trips and a scholarship to return to their homeland through the CBP Home application. This is the safest option for our law implementation, aliens and 70% savings for US taxpayers. Download CBP Home App today.

Still, this move could be controversial among some critics, because some will see him reward the aliens with taxpayers’ money for violating the law. DHS He acknowledged this concern with Fox News, and the department amplified that it would save taxpayers with a significant amount of money in a larger picture, with the ultimate goal of being drawn out of the country by illegal foreigners.
